在当今数字化时代,服务器作为各类信息系统的核心支撑设施,其性能优劣直接影响着业务的正常运行与用户体验,为确保服务器能够稳定、高效地处理各种工作负载,制定并遵循一套科学严谨的性能测试规范显得尤为重要。
服务器性能测试规范涵盖了多个关键方面,从测试前期的准备工作,到测试过程中的各项指标监测与数据收集,再到测试结束后的结果分析与报告撰写,每一个环节都紧密相连,缺一不可。
测试前期准备是性能测试的基础,需要明确测试目标,确定是要评估服务器在特定业务场景下的性能表现,还是要对比不同服务器配置或架构的性能差异等,对于一个电商网站的服务器,测试目标可能是在高峰购物时段能够承受每秒数千笔订单的处理量,同时保证页面响应时间在可接受范围内,基于明确的测试目标,才能有针对性地设计测试用例和选择测试工具。
选择合适的测试工具也是前期准备的重要一环,市场上有多种性能测试工具可供选择,如 LoadRunner、JMeter 等,这些工具各有特点,LoadRunner 功能强大且易于使用,能够模拟大量用户并发访问,适用于多种协议和架构的应用测试;JMeter 则是一款开源的测试工具,具有高度的可扩展性和自定义性,对于复杂的性能测试场景有较好的支持,在选择工具时,需综合考虑服务器的应用类型、测试需求以及预算等因素。
在准备好测试工具后,还需要搭建测试环境,测试环境应尽可能模拟生产环境,包括服务器的硬件配置、操作系统、中间件以及应用程序的部署等,如果生产环境中的服务器采用特定的硬件型号和多核处理器,那么测试环境中也应使用相同或相近的配置,以确保测试结果的准确性和可靠性,要对测试环境进行隔离,避免其他无关因素对测试过程的干扰。
测试过程中的指标监测与数据收集是核心环节,关键的性能指标包括响应时间、吞吐量、并发用户数、资源利用率等,响应时间是指从客户端发起请求到收到服务器响应所经历的时间,它直接反映了用户的体验感受,对于交互类应用,响应时间应控制在 3 秒以内,否则用户可能会感到明显的等待;对于一些实时性要求较高的应用,如金融交易系统,响应时间可能需要控制在毫秒级,吞吐量是指单位时间内服务器处理的请求数量,它体现了服务器的处理能力,通过监测吞吐量,可以了解服务器在不同负载条件下的性能表现,判断其是否能够满足业务增长的需求。
并发用户数是指在某一时刻同时向服务器发送请求的用户数量,通过逐渐增加并发用户数,可以测试服务器的并发处理能力和极限容量,在一个社交网络应用中,通过模拟大量用户同时发布动态、点赞、评论等操作,观察服务器在这些高并发场景下的响应时间和吞吐量变化情况,资源利用率主要关注服务器的 CPU、内存、磁盘 I/O 和网络带宽等资源的使用情况,当服务器的资源利用率过高时,可能会导致性能下降甚至服务中断,CPU 利用率长时间超过 80%,可能意味着服务器存在计算瓶颈,需要进一步优化代码或升级硬件。
在收集数据时,要确保数据的准确性和完整性,可以采用多种数据收集方式,如性能测试工具自带的数据采集功能、服务器操作系统的性能监控工具以及数据库的性能统计信息等,要对数据进行实时分析和监控,以便及时发现性能问题并进行调试和优化。
测试结束后的结果分析与报告撰写是对整个测试过程的总结和呈现,结果分析主要包括对测试数据的综合评估、性能瓶颈的定位以及优化建议的提出,通过对响应时间、吞吐量等指标随并发用户数变化的趋势分析,找出性能下降的拐点,从而确定服务器的最大并发处理能力和性能瓶颈所在,如果发现随着并发用户数的增加,响应时间急剧上升而吞吐量不再增长,可能说明服务器存在线程资源不足或锁竞争等问题,针对这些问题,可以提出相应的优化措施,如调整线程池大小、优化数据库查询语句等。
报告撰写则是将测试过程、结果分析以及优化建议等内容以清晰、简洁的方式呈现出来,一份完整的性能测试报告应包括测试背景、测试目标、测试环境、测试用例、测试结果、性能评估、问题分析与优化建议等部分,报告的语言应通俗易懂,避免使用过于专业的术语,以便非技术人员也能够理解测试结果和意义。
服务器性能测试规范是保障服务器性能和稳定性的重要手段,通过严格遵循测试规范,能够全面、准确地评估服务器的性能表现,及时发现并解决潜在的性能问题,为信息系统的高效运行提供有力支持,在未来,随着技术的不断发展和应用的日益复杂,服务器性能测试规范也将不断完善和创新,以适应新的挑战和需求。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态